Day 4 is done and I was quit for one more day! Will win Day 5 tomorrow.
Something interesting happened today. I usually commute on my motorcycle to work just about everyday (Coastal SC). On quit days 1-3 I was so foggy in the morning that I wasn't sure it was safe to ride. However, I rode and all was fine. Today, day 4, my morning commute on the bike was just the opposite. Everything was so clear and I felt like I was part of the bike again. This was a great feeling and I hope it means the nicotine is working its way out of my body. Anyone else experience something similar?
BTW, thanks for all the encouragement. It really (and I mean really) does help!
Dave

After 16 days I feel pretty good, sleep well and can drink a beer again. BUT, the craves are still strong at times! I will not cave, but I would have thought by this time it would have been easier. Day 17 quit one more day.
mb289
-
After 16 days I feel pretty good, sleep well and can drink a beer again. BUT, the craves are still strong at times! I will not cave, but I would have thought by this time it would have been easier. Day 17 quit one more day.
mb289
Brutha... You used Skoal for 33 years. That is a long time and the poison messed with your body in ways you can't imagine. It takes time to heal. You will not be fixed overnight so don't be worried. In time it will get better, but for now, try to relax and just stay quit today. You are on the path!
-
Mike Bravo, Derk is exactly right. There are going to be great days ahead of you followed by some crappy ones. Use the good days as a springboard to get over the bad. Before long the good days will outnumber the bad. I remember me and George Hayduke were texting and he and I laughed because we hadn't thought about dip for an entire day. What a win that was. That was about day 60. so just as Derk says, relax and enjoy your ODAAT. Having a "no crave" day is kinda like getting laid, one day it just surprises you and rewards you for doing the right thing.
